Be it known that I, FRANK M. FOOTE, a citizen of the United States, residing at Marshall, in the county of Calhoun and State of Michigan, have invented certain new and useful Improvements in Ball-Bearings; and I do declare the following to be a full, clear, and exact description of the invention, such as will enable others skilled in the art to which it appertains to make and use the same, reference being had to the accompanying drawings, and to the letters and figures of reference marked thereon, which form a part of this specification.
This invention relates to new and useful improvements in ball-bearings for vehicles; and the object of the invention is to produce adevice of this character whereby all of/the perpendicular weight on the operative parts is dispensed with and in which I provide adouble-faced cup instead of cones, whereby the axle-box may be kept true while running on the axle.
My invention consists in various details of construction and in arrangements of parts, which will he hereinafter fully described and then specifically defined in the appended claims.

From the foregoing it will be observed that by the provision of my improved apparatus, in which a double-faced cup is used instead of cones, and arrangements of parts the axlebox will be caused to run true upon the axle and hammering of the parts is prevented. Y It will be noticed that the element 0 is threaded into-and covers the outer end of the axle and that it also has integral with it the concave ball-races. Said parts therefore form a combined cap-nut and ball-race and the end of the nut serves as a wrench-hold.
